May 8th 2005

Youth from all over the state of Karnataka had gathered at Brindavan to have a

seva camp and rally. In the morning, the Sai Ramesh Krishen hall was

overflowing with devotees and the youth delegates. The hall wore a festive

look, with floral decorations all over the stage area. All were eager to have

the first darshan of Bhagawan after His return from Kodaikanal.

At 8.20 am, the first signs of Bhagawan's arrival were seen - the chandeliers

around the stage were switched on. Soon after, we could hear Nadaswaram players

welcoming the Lord. Then Swami came walking down the road from His Trayee

residence, and walked into the hall from the first entrance on the ladies'

side, accompanied by a Brindavan lecturer and Dr. Padmanabhan of Bangalore. As

He entered, the students started a welcome song: "Swagatam... karte tera Sai

hum." Swami walked over to the lift on the left side of the stage, went up to

His chair at the centre of the stage. Meanwhile, the sevadals had started their

bhajans after the welcome song. Swami sat onstage keeping time to the bhajans

for half an hour. Then, He asked for the golf cart to be brought. Getting down

from the stage from the gents' side lift, Swami boarded the golf cart and went

on a full round of the hall, to the delight of all the devotees. While bhajans

went on, He moved slowly down the centre

aisle, and back to the front of the hall along the path on the gents' side,

taking around ten minutes in all. Bhagawan left the hall, but bhajans

continued, as is the practice at Brindavan on Sundays. The bhajans usually go

on till the evening, when Bhagawan receives Arati.

After Bhagawan left the darshan area, the Sai youth who had gathered for their

camp formed a procession and went around Bhagawan's Trayee Brindavan residence

as is done during Nagar Sankirtan. Mini-trucks with banners reading "Sri Sathya

Sai Seva Organisation Grama Seva" were waiting for the participants, who then

left for their village service activities.

In the afternoon, all were waiting for Swami to arrive, singing bhajans like

"Aao Aao Nandalala". Bhagawan walked in at 4.40 pm, following the same path as

He did in the morning. He sat for the bhajans for another half hour. As He took

Arati, He signalled for prasadam to be distributed, and laddus were brought out

from behind the stage. As the laddus were being distributed and the Arati was

drawing to a close, Bhagawan walked towards the rear of the stage and returned

to Trayee from there.
